Palestinians are worrying about contamination of their drinking water after two years of Israeli bombardment of critical infrastructure. They know the water they drink, the air they breathe, and the food they eat may not be safe. But when every day is a fight for survival – a fight to find water and bread – safety becomes a secondary element in their lives. They have no choice – they drink contaminated water. There is no luxury of avoiding risk. Despite the sheer level of destruction from the war, there is little effort under way to clear out unexploded ordnance or manage environmental contamination.
